So When Is Season 7 Actually Coming Out?
March 2026 — The Month to Watch
The newest update points to March 2026 as the premiere month for Virgin River Season 7.
This isn’t just wishful thinking or fan speculation — the information came from a cast member during a public appearance, which gave fans one of the clearest release signals yet.
What Sparked the Confirmation
During an appearance on a morning-show, actor Ben Hollingsworth — who plays Brady on the show — was asked about the upcoming season. He responded plainly: March 2026.
While the show’s official platform hasn’t posted a formal “Save the Date,” this direct mention during a televised interview has stirred excitement and confidence across the fanbase.
Why 2026 — Not Late 2025?
Filming Schedule Moved to Spring 2025
Season 7 filming officially began on March 12, 2025, in Vancouver, Canada — the show’s long-time production home.
Filming wrapped up in late June 2025.
Because of that timeline, post-production — editing, sound, effects — naturally pushes the release into 2026.

What We Know So Far — Season 7 Details
Episode Count — 10 Episodes
Just like Season 6, Season 7 will deliver a 10-episode run.
New Faces in Town — Cast Additions
Two new actors, Sara Canning and Cody Kearsley, join the cast this season. The show’s creators tease that these new characters will add fresh dynamics and conflicts to the familiar small-town setting.
Storylines to Watch
The series picks up right after the events of Season 6 — which ended with major developments for the beloved couple Mel Monroe and Jack Sheridan.

FAQs
Q1: Has Netflix officially confirmed the release date for Season 7?
Not yet — there’s no official date on the show’s social channels, but a cast interview strongly suggests a March 2026 premiere.
Q2: How many episodes will Season 7 have?
Season 7 will have 10 episodes, just like Season 6 and previous seasons.
Q3: Are there any new cast members in Season 7?
Yes — Sara Canning and Cody Kearsley join the cast in recurring roles.
Q4: Where and when was Season 7 filmed?
Filming took place in Vancouver, Canada, from March 12, 2025 to June 26, 2025. Additional scenes were reportedly shot in Mexico.
